Subject: Retention sweeper — what you need to know

Welcome to the rotation. The Scourline retention sweeper runs nightly and deletes records past their policy window. Two things matter for review: first, any change to the policy table requires a dry-run diff attached to the PR; second, the sweeper halts automatically if the deletion count exceeds three times the trailing average, and that halt pages on-call. Resuming requires a manual approval step. The approval procedure and dry-run instructions are documented on the page below.

operations page: https://confluence.lumicsys.internal/projects/display/projects/display

## Turnstile Counter Service

The Pinegate counter aggregates entry pulses from every turnstile at Harrowfield Arena and publishes rolling totals each minute. Maintainers should know the hardware sends raw ticks; deduplication happens in the Pinegate ingest layer, not on the devices. Totals reset at the configured event boundary, never at midnight. The ingest layer authenticates to the internal Tallyroom API on startup, and the credential it expects is shown directly below.

app token of fajop-fahif = qvz4-AnML

Subject: ChipHerd cut-over — done!

Hey team,

Welcome aboard, and good timing: we just moved the Larkspur Marathon chip readers onto ChipHerd v3 last night. Reads came through clean during the test loop, and the old poller is retired. If a reader acts up, check its settings first. The config we're now running is below.

settings of yawif-yafop:
[druys]
port = 9000
region = south-3
host = druys.zemvarsoft.internal
team = frador
timeout_ms = 3000
retries = 4

## Notarised Deed Transport

The notarised deed for the Marrowfen site ships as a single sealed document wallet. Shift lead verifies the notary stamp through the window, logs the seal number, and releases only to the booked Ostrell Couriers rider. No substitutions, no delays past noon. Then apply the confidential hand-over instruction given directly below.

dispatch memo: the sorius tamius courier leaves the praeth ledger at gate 4873 under passcode 928014